What is a Building Automation System (BAS)?

A Building Automation System (BAS) is an advanced control system designed to manage and monitor a building's mechanical, electrical, and electromechanical systems. It ensures energy efficiency, comfort, safety, and operational efficiency for commercial, industrial, and residential buildings.



BAS integrates different building systems such as:

  • HVAC (Heating, Ventilation, and Air Conditioning)

  • Lighting systems

  • Security and access control

  • Fire and life safety systems

  • Energy management systems

  • Elevators and escalators

Key Components of a Building Automation System

  1. Sensors: Detect conditions like temperature, humidity, motion, smoke, or light.

  2. Controllers: Process data from sensors and send commands to actuators or devices.

  3. Actuators: Execute commands, such as opening a damper, adjusting a thermostat, or turning on/off lights.

  4. User Interface: Provides dashboards or apps for monitoring and controlling building systems.

Functions of a Building Automation System

  • HVAC Control: Maintains optimal temperature, air quality, and ventilation while saving energy.

  • Lighting Control: Automated lighting based on occupancy, daylight, or schedules.

  • Energy Management: Monitors energy usage and optimizes efficiency.

  • Security Management: Integrates surveillance cameras, access control, and intrusion detection.

  • Fire & Life Safety: Monitors alarms, fire detection, and emergency systems.

  • Remote Monitoring: Enables control via mobile apps or web-based platforms.

Benefits of Building Automation Systems

  1. Energy Efficiency: Reduces unnecessary energy consumption through smart scheduling and optimization.

  2. Cost Savings: Lower utility bills and operational costs.

  3. Comfort & Convenience: Automatically maintains optimal indoor conditions.

  4. Enhanced Security: Integrated access and monitoring improve safety.

  5. Operational Insights: Provides real-time data for better decision-making.

  6. Sustainability: Supports green building certifications like LEED.

Applications of BAS

  • Commercial buildings: Offices, malls, hotels.

  • Industrial facilities: Factories, warehouses, and data centers.

  • Healthcare facilities: Hospitals, clinics, and labs.

  • Residential complexes: Smart homes and luxury apartments.

Conclusion 

A Building Automation System is essentially the brain of a modern building, enabling smart, efficient, and secure operations. With IoT integration and AI-driven analytics, BAS continues to evolve into intelligent building management solutions.
